Ice HouseEdit

An ice house is a specialized building designed to store ice through warm seasons, long before electric refrigeration made cold storage routine. These structures were built to protect harvested ice from melting, using insulation, careful design, and sometimes controlled ventilation to keep blocks near the freezing point. In many regions, ice houses enabled households, merchants, hotels, and markets to preserve perishable foods, cool beverages, and medicines far outside the cold months. The practice grew into a substantial regional trade in some eras, linking rural ice harvests with urban appetites and commercial needs. The technology and business of ice storage can be read as a precursor to urban refrigeration and a story of private initiative meeting growing consumer demand. Ice trade and refrigeration are two threads that connect the ice house to broader technological and economic history.

Ice houses accomplished their mission through simple, robust means. Typical designs featured thick walls of stone, brick, or timber and an insulating layer of straw, sawdust, or earth. Some were partially underground or built into hillsides to take advantage of naturally cooler temperatures. The entrance was deliberately narrow and low to minimize heat gain, and the interior was organized into blocks arranged on shelves or pallets, often with more insulation between layers. Meltwater from melting ice was absorbed by the insulating packing and drained away from the stored blocks. The setup was purpose-built for predictable, long-term cooling rather than rapid temperature swings, making it possible to keep ice usable for weeks or even months after a winter harvest. History and development

Ice houses arose in regions where cold winters produced reliable ice, but their use quickly spread to climates where summer heat would otherwise ruin perishable goods. The basic concept—capture cold in winter, store it for summer—proved versatile enough for a range of sizes, from household ice boxes with a few hundred pounds of ice to expansive commercial facilities that fed hotels, grocers, and restaurants. In many port towns and inland cities, ice houses were inland staging points for the seasonal ice trade, collecting blocks from lakes or rivers and distributing them to markets by wagon, boat, or railroad. The expansion of commerce and urban dining in the 19th century made such facilities economically important in several regions. The ice trade itself connected ice houses to far-flung markets. In some cases, ice harvested in northern regions was shipped to southern climates for use in food preservation and hospitality. This system relied on private capital, entrepreneurial risk-taking, and a disciplined logistics network—qualities often celebrated in discussions of market-based progress. In the centuries when global refrigeration was not yet available, merchants and shipowners who invested in ice harvesting, packing, and distribution played a visible role in regional economic development. Construction and technology

Ice houses were practical, durable structures designed to minimize heat intrusion. Construction often emphasized thick, opaque walls and tight joints, with roofs that minimized solar heat absorption. The insulation strategy—layers of straw or sawdust between ice and the outer shell—was essential, as even small amounts of melt could cascade through a stack of blocks if not controlled. In some designs, the ice storage space was kept cooler by retractable ventilation, buried or partially underground sections, and earth–berming, all aimed at maintaining temperatures at or near the freezing point for extended periods. When the ice was ready for dispatch, it could be cut into blocks and wrapped for shipment, with the insulating packing helping to preserve quality during transit. Innovation in refrigeration and transportation gradually displaced traditional ice houses. The rise of mechanical refrigeration, fuel-based cooling, and later electric systems reduced the demand for naturally harvested ice and the need for seasonal storage facilities. The transition reshaped urban food systems and altered the economics of supply chains, as frozen goods could be moved and preserved with less dependence on winter harvests. Cultural and economic role

Ice houses served not only as cold storage but as nodes in local economies. They enabled hotels, restaurants, and grocers to offer chilled or frozen products year-round, expanding menus and improving food safety. The architecture and layout of ice houses—often conspicuously sturdy and well-built—reflected the value placed on reliable cold storage in an era before widespread electric power. In historical towns, surviving ice houses and related structures are sometimes preserved as heritage sites, illustrating how households and businesses adapted to climate, seasonality, and growing urban demand. Modern remnants and preservation

Today, many ice houses survive as historical artifacts, preserved because they illustrate a transitional technology that shaped urban life before modern refrigeration. Some have been repurposed as museums, visitor centers, or storage facilities, while others remain in private hands as architectural curiosities. In regions where climate and culture favored preservation, these buildings offer tangible links to earlier methods of food preservation, cold chain logistics, and the daily practices of people who depended on winter resources to get through long summers.
